Abstract

The present invention relates to the technical field of motors, and more specifically, to a new energy load-bearing armored wheel hub motor. A new energy load-bearing armored wheel hub motor, which includes a hub body, a motor rotor, and a motor stator; the motor rotor and the motor stator are arranged in the hub body, and permanent magnets and motor windings are arranged in the hub body. The middle part of the hub main body is provided with a bearing and a shaft, and the two ends of the hub main body are provided with end covers, and the hub main body is tightly connected with the end covers at both ends and the motor rotor to rotate together and start and stop together; the motor stator It is tightly connected with the shaft, and the end covers at both ends are connected with the shaft through bearings; the rotor of the motor is provided with any number of rotor disks, and the stator of the motor is provided with any number of stator disks, and the rotor disks and The stator disks are inserted into each other in the radial direction of the shaft. The present invention adopts a disk structure, and any number of pieces in the axial direction are coaxially combined, which reduces the space of the core components of the motor. Increased efficiency and utilization.

Description

technical field [0001] The present invention relates to the technical field of motors, and more specifically, to a new energy load-bearing armored wheel hub motor. Background technique [0002] With the continuous leadership and promotion of multi-electric / all-electric technology, electric drive systems are increasingly used in the field of electric armored vehicle transmission systems, replacing traditional mechanical transmission systems based on clutches, transmissions, reducers, drive shafts, etc. The complexity of the chassis structure of the armored vehicle is greatly simplified, and the utilization rate of the space of the vehicle body, the energy utilization rate of the system and the transmission efficiency are improved. Therefore, the electric drive system has become an important development direction of the drive system of modern electric armored vehicles.
